Style Meets Social Impact in HoMie's FW25 Collection

From sweaters to headwear, every sale supports youth facing homelessness.

With their Fall/Winter 2025 “Chapter II” collection, Melbourne-based streetwear label and social enterprise HoMie proves once again that style and substance don’t have to be mutually exclusive. Unfolding like the next page in a manifesto, this season leans into oversized silhouettes, nostalgic textures and a subversive reinterpretation of vintage sportswear.

Think soft outerwear with gentle fabrics, eye-catching colour palettes and punchy graphic prints that riff on youth identity and resilience. There’s a sense of armour in the design, built not just for Melbourne’s biting winters, but for those forging their own paths through adversity.

There’s weight in the way HoMie coats a hoodie with cultural relevance. In the AW25 Chapter II collection, clothing becomes both a statement and a solution. It’s a reminder that streetwear’s true origin isn’t just aesthetics—it’s community, resistance and care.

But this is more than just fashion. Every piece is stitched with intention. One hundred percent of profits from HoMie’s latest collection fund programs directly support young people affected by homelessness and hardship. That includes the HoMie Pathway Alliance, an accredited retail training and employment program, and VIP Days.

HoMie’s FW25 collection is now available online.
